‘Bad Day’ Cameron Diaz Adds Rhenzy Feliz, Jessica Belkin & Emma Pearson
Exclusive: Netflix has set three more for roles in Bad DayThe Streamer’s Latest Action Comedy Starring Cameron Diaz. The NewComers Are Renzy Feliz (Pledge), Jessica Belkin (Ellen), and Emma Pearson (The artist).
Under the Direction of Jury Duty‘S Jake Szymanski, the film is about a single mom fighting to keep one little promise to her daughter on the absolute work day of her life. AS ANNUNCED YESTERDAY, Ed O’Neill, Danielle Brooks and John Higgins Will Also Appear in Supporting roles.
Solon wrote the script on Spec and Developed it with Beau Bauman, Her Collaborator on the Films Let it Snow and Office Christmas PartyWho’s Set to Produce for Good One Productions. Solon and Mark Moran Are Exec Producing. The Project Reunites Bauman and Diaz Following Their Work on the Netflix Action Comedy Back in ActionStarring Diaz and Jamie Foxx, which was an instant hit for the streamer, taching #6 on the sampular list of the save week weeks on the Global Top 10 Movies List (English). That movie was the highest rack the original on nielsen’s streaming charts for the first half of 2025, with 5.264b minutes.
Production on Bad Day is set to take place on the east coast this fall.
